Kings Road is in Harrogate and in North Yorkshire district. HG1 5JR is located in the Valley Gardens & Central Harrogate elect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Harrogate and Knaresborough.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around HG1 5JR,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 44%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(88.4%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Kings Road was 132.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 145.8% higher than the Coppice Valley & Duchy average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.
Kings Road has the 9th highest crime rate of 66 local areas in Coppice Valley & Duchy and the 221st highest crime rate of 2,071 local areas in North Yorkshire .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 42.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-29.6%.
